Troubleshooting

Warnings/Alarm Messages

A warning or an alarm icon appears in the display as well as a text string describing the problem. A warning
is shown on the display until the fault has been corrected, while an alarm will continue to flash on the LED
until you activate the [RESET] key. The table (next page) shows the various warnings and alarms, and
whether the fault locks the FC 300. After an Alarm/Trip locked, cut off the mains supply and correct the fault.
Reconnect mains supply. The FC 300 is now unlocked. The Alarm/Trip can be reset manually in three ways:
1.
Via the operating key [RESET].
2.
Via a digital input.
3.
Via serial communication.
You can also choose an automatic reset in parameter 14-20 Reset mode. When an X appears in both
warning and alarm, it means that either a warning comes before an alarm or that you can define whether a
warning or an alarm appears for a given fault. For example, this is possible in parameter 1-90 Motor thermal
protection. After an alarm/trip, the motor will remain coasted, and alarm and warning will flash on the FC
300. If the fault disappears, only the alarm will flash.
